India-born woman to head JP Morgan's North America M&A

Financial giant JP Morgan Chase has elevated India-born Anu Aiyengar as co-head of mergers and acquisitions for North America, a media report said on Thursday.

Aiyengar and Henry Gosebruch, both 42 years old, will soon assume the newly created roles.

Aiyengar has worked on several of JP Morgan's biggest assignments in recent years, focusing on consumer, retail and financial institution deals, the New York Times reported.

Gosebruch, a German citizen, specialised in health care and biotech deals and among his recent mandates were advising Forest Laboratories' merger with Actavis and Merck's acquisition of Cubist Pharmaceuticals.
